Коллеги, кто тут у нас эксперт по Йенлинс/Чудсон? (По Jenkins/Hudson то бишь).
Посоветуйте лоху.
Хорошо знаю, как гонять CCNet/NAnt.
Но тут случилась новая метла, "мы будем жить теперь по-новому! догнать и перегнать! интенсификация и ускорение..."
Ну, вы знаете.
Теперь вместо CCNet у меня Jenkins.
Он работает, как Виндоус сервис, под моей учётной записью.
Я установил к нему LDAP-плагин, так что пользователь может "залогиниться" под своей учётной записью. Jenkins знает, кто это.
Вопрос: Как сделать "impersonation" — чтобы NAnt скрипт работал под учётной записью пользователя, а не под моей?
Здравствуйте, Warlock78, Вы писали:
F>>Вопрос: Как сделать "impersonation" — чтобы NAnt скрипт работал под учётной записью пользователя, а не под моей?
W>Скрипт запускается с правами сервиса. Сервис по-умолчанию стартует под LocalSystem. Я обычно делаю фиктивного доменного пользователя — buildmaster, добавляю его в администраторы на билд-машине и пускаю сервис из-под него.
То есть уходите от трудностей, молодой человек, вместо того, чтобы их преодолевать?

Увы, в нашей конторе не прокатит.
Каждый оператор обязан работать под своей учётной записью.
Чтобы в случае чего знать, в кого пальцем тыкать.